    Hw50s

    I am the very proud owner of a very early 80's HW50S. Was my first proper Air rifle. Loved it is much then as I do now. Lost count of the number of times I have had a fettle with it. Mainly to maintain it rather than anything else. Built to last and a pleasure to shoot. Lovely and accurate and still packs a punch.
